    CA Data and Presentations


    At every   level – local and state – our work is framed by data.  Regardless of the audience – legislators, parents and community leaders, state and local board of education members, educators or journalists – the data are our most effective tools to cut to the heart of problems and move toward solutions.  Using hard-hitting reports and data presentations, we shine a spotlight on achievement and opportunity gaps and, most importantly, how these gaps can be closed.  

     

    Empowering Educators, Policymakers, Parents and Communities to Use Education Data

     

    We help educators, policymakers, parents and community groups around the state focus their efforts on closing the achievement gap.  We work closely with organizational leaders to deepen their understanding of the data and reporting methods used to tell the story of student achievement.  We also recognize that true empowerment requires more than just information: it requires solutions.

     

                EdTrust-West assists education stakeholders to:

    §          Understand the stories data tell.

    §          Create community data portraits.

    §          Monitor their students’ education, using tools that analyze standards, schedules, data, curriculum and assignments.

                               

     Online Data Resources

    Raising the RoofA tool from the Education Trust-West for exploring California public school data and celebrating success. 

    HiddenGap: A tool from the Education Trust-West for exploring the estimated average teacher salaries in  school districts across California.

    Education Watch Online: A tool to compare student perfomance and opportunity within and across states, including achievement gap analyses.

    Dispelling the Myth Online: A user-friendly search tool for identifying high-performing, high-poverty and/or high-minority schools.
